
Jed Finley
Grimes, IA
Background
Jed started hunting raccoons with his brother and his mates when he was 7 years old. When he turned 16, he began competing in United Kennel Club (UKC) hunts. At 18, he took part in Professional Kennel Club (PKC) hunts. He has numerous achievements including winning state championships, reaching the final four, and the quarter and semi-finals of the PKC World Hunt. Recent victories include the Iowa State Championship with Gold Champion NITE Champion Stylish Trader in 2012. Jed finished 4th in the 2011 PKC World Championship with Gold Champion NITE Champion Skuna River Squeaky. When he's not hunting raccoons, Jed focuses on expanding his businesses, farming, planting food plots, and scouting for white-tailed deer.
